News Topical, Digital Desk :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Monday expressed deep concern over the health of former Bangladesh Prime Minister Begum Khaleda Zia and offered all possible assistance.
While Khaleda's party BNP, who has been the Prime Minister of Bangladesh thrice, said that her condition is critical and she has been kept on ventilator.
What did PM Modi write in the post?
"Deeply concerned to learn about the health of Begum Khaleda Zia, who has contributed to the public life of Bangladesh for many years," Modi said in a post on Twitter. "We wish her a speedy recovery. India stands ready to provide all possible assistance," the Prime Minister said.
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P) chairperson Khaleda was admitted to a private hospital in Dhaka on November 23. She complained of a chest infection that has affected her heart and lungs.
Khalida's health is very delicate.
BNP Vice President Ahmed Azam Khan said his condition was very serious. The entire nation was praying for his speedy recovery. BNP Secretary General Mirza Fakhrul Islam also said he was seriously ill. "Our doctors are making every effort," he said. Treatment includes local as well as foreign specialists.
